Guardian (GRDN) {财务固定描述} Guardian Pharmacy Services reported first-quarter 2026 earnings per share of $0.21, falling short of the consensus estimate of $0.2363 by 11.13%. Revenue details were not disclosed. Despite the earnings miss, the stock edged up 0.29% in after-hours trading, suggesting investors may have already anticipated a softer quarter or are focusing on the company’s broader growth trajectory.

Guardian Pharmacy Services’ Q1 2026 earnings per share of $0.21 came in below analyst expectations, reflecting potential headwinds in the period. Given the absence of reported revenue figures, the EPS miss may indicate that the company faced higher operating expenses, perhaps from investments in technology, staffing, or regulatory compliance, which could have compressed margins. In the long-term care pharmacy space, prescription volumes and reimbursement rates remain key drivers of profitability. Guardian may have encountered a mix shift toward lower-margin contracts or seasonal fluctuations in patient census. The company’s focus on serving assisted living and skilled nursing facilities continues to provide a steady client base, but margin pressure from rising drug costs or supply chain disruptions could have weighed on the bottom line. Without specific segment breakdowns, it is difficult to pinpoint the exact cause, but the earnings miss underscores the need for operational discipline. The reported EPS of $0.21 versus the $0.2363 estimate represents a negative surprise, and investors will be watching for clarity on cost control measures in subsequent quarters.

Guardian Pharmacy Services has not released explicit forward guidance for the remainder of fiscal 2026, but the company may prioritize expanding its pharmacy network and deepening relationships with long-term care providers. Given the EPS shortfall, management could be focusing on efficiency initiatives, such as centralized purchasing or automation, to protect margins. The company expects to benefit from an aging population driving demand for institutional pharmacy services, though reimbursement rates and regulatory changes remain risk factors. Competition from larger pharmacy chains and mail-order providers may also pressure pricing. For the coming quarters, Guardian might aim to improve same-facility prescription growth and manage operating costs tightly. Any commentary on capital allocation, including potential acquisitions or share repurchases, could provide further context. Investors should monitor whether the company adjusts its expense profile to better align with current revenue trends. The slight positive stock movement of 0.29% following an earnings miss is noteworthy. It may suggest that the market had already priced in a weaker quarter, or that investors are looking past near-term fluctuations toward Guardian’s long-term value proposition in the pharmacy services sector. Analysts could revise their EPS estimates downward in light of the miss, but the modest stock reaction indicates limited panic. Key factors to watch in the next quarter include revenue trends, operating margin trajectory, and any updates on client retention or contract wins. The company’s ability to stabilize earnings and demonstrate consistent growth will be critical for investor confidence. If Guardian can articulate a clear path to margin improvement—through cost efficiencies or higher-margin services—the stock may regain upward momentum. Conversely, repeated misses could erode sentiment. For now, the mixed signals (earnings miss versus positive price action) create an environment of cautious observation, with the next earnings report likely to provide further clarity.
